AI Contract Overview
The contract requires the provision of continuous 24-hour emergency response services for the operation of a Soil Vapor Extraction system, ensuring immediate availability for system malfunctions, security breaches, or identification of hazardous conditions. A publicly accessible emergency contact number must be maintained and kept active at all times to facilitate rapid response from authorized personnel. The service must be delivered with the highest level of readiness to protect public safety and environmental integrity, with all responses coordinated to mitigate risks quickly and effectively. The work is to be performed at a designated location in Los Angeles with a zip code of 90002 under a subcontract agreement governed by the California Toxic Substances Control Department. The North American Industry Classification System code 561612 applies, indicating the nature of the services as waste management and remediation support. The contract was posted on July 29, 2026, and is exclusively tied to a single project identified through a public state portal, with no set-aside provisions or additional organizational details provided.
